New OnlineDegrees.com Infographic Explores Siri's Impact on iPhone Users

Marketed as a digital assistant, Siri purports to help with a variety of tasks, including playing music, finding sports scores or creating secure passwords. However, according to a Parks Associates study, iPhone 4S owners typically use Siri for much simpler tasks, such as making phone calls, searching the Web and sending text messages.

Although many users ask Siri to perform only basic functions, the Parks Associates study also revealed that 51 percent of iPhone owners feel it is “extremely important” that their next phone have a Siri-like feature.
